About the Position The Recertification Specialist is responsible for the full lifecycle processing of all income certifications in compliance with HUD, LIHTC, and Project-Based Section 8 regulations. This position ensures resident files are accurate, complete, and compliant with federal, state, and investor requirements. The Recertification Specialist works closely with property manager and residents to collect documentation, verify income, and maintain regulatory compliance. This position is not a traditional leasing role and focuses primarily on certification processing, compliance, and file management. Schedule: Monday-Friday 8am-5pm Pay Details: $28-$32/hour Essential Duties and Responsibilities Recertifications & Compliance Process annual and interim recertifications for HUD, LIHTC, and Project-Based Section 8 residents. Review and verify resident income, assets, and household composition in accordance with HUD Handbook 4350.3 and LIHTC regulations. Calculate income and rent adjustments accurately and within required timelines. Manage and maintain the property waitlist in accordance with HUD regulations and the Tenant Selection Plan (TSP). Prepare and complete 50059 forms, TICs, and other compliance documentation. Monitor and track EIV reports, discrepancies, and income verifications. Monitor compliance deadlines and coordinate with compliance specialists as needed. Ensure all files are audit ready and meet HUD, investor, and state housing compliance standards. Work closely with compliance teams and auditors to maintain strong scores and correct findings promptly. Ensure and maintain compliance with HUD regulations, including TRACS, EIV, MOR, REAC, NSPIRE and other reporting requirements. File Management & Documentation Maintain accurate and organized resident files (electronic and physical). Collect and review third-party verifications for income, assets, employment, and benefits. Ensure all required forms, signatures, and supporting documentation are complete. Prepare files for internal audits, investor reviews, and HUD MOR inspections. Resident Communication Notify residents of upcoming recertification requirements and deadlines. Assist in coordinating resident communications and notices. Schedule recertification appointments and assist residents in completing required documentation. Provide clear explanations of program requirements and rent changes. Reporting & Coordination Track recertification schedules and ensure compliance deadlines are met. Work with management staff to address discrepancies or missing documentation. Maintain recertification logs and compliance tracking reports. Assist management with regulatory reporting and file corrections when needed. Promote a positive and professional team culture aligned with company values. Qualifications Experience with HUD, LIHTC, or Project-Based Section 8 certifications. Knowledge of HUD Handbook 4350.3 regulations. Experience processing annual and interim recertifications. Strong attention to detail and organizational skills. Ability to review and calculate income from multiple sources. Proficiency with property management software and Microsoft Office. Tax Credit Specialist (TCS), HCCP, or similar certification. Experience preparing files for HUD MOR or investor inspections. Knowledge of OneSite, or similar compliance systems. Valid driver’s license and insurance.
